程序员文章、书籍推荐和程序员创业信息与资源分享平台

网站首页 > 技术文章 正文

python爬虫Selenium库详细教程

hfteth 2025-03-12 15:08:05 技术文章 12 ℃

在我们爬取网页过程中,经常发现我们想要获得的数据并不能简单的通过解析HTML代码获取

1. 使用示例

2. 详细介绍

2.1 声明浏览器对象

2.2 访问页面

2.3 查找元素

2.3.1 单个元素

下面是详细的元素查找方法

第二种:

2.3.2 多个元素

2.4 元素交互操作

比如说在搜索框内输入文字:

2.5 交互动作

2.6 执行JavaScript

比如拖拽下拉

2.7 获取元素信息

2.7.1 获取属性

2.8 Frame

2.9 等待

2.9.1 隐式等待

需要特别说明的是:

2.9.2 显式等待

2.10 浏览器的前进/后退

2.11 对Cookies进行操作

2.12 选项卡管理

就可以使用selenium来实现。

Tags:

最近发表
标签列表